1995 BMW 330 vs. 2007 Maybach 57
To start off, 2007 Maybach 57 is newer by 12 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1995 BMW 330.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1995 BMW 330 would be higher. At 5,512 cc (12 cylinders), 2007 Maybach 57 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Maybach 57 (543 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 350 more horse power than 1995 BMW 330. (193 HP @ 5300 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Maybach 57 should accelerate faster than 1995 BMW 330.
Let's talk about torque, 2007 Maybach 57 (900 Nm @ 2300 RPM) has 620 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 BMW 330. (280 Nm @ 3950 RPM). This means 2007 Maybach 57 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 BMW 330. 2007 Maybach 57 has automatic transmission and 1995 BMW 330 has manual transmission. 1995 BMW 330 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2007 Maybach 57 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
